Oban club prepares to host squash elites

Oban Tennis and Squash Club is gearing up for another professional gents squash event at Atlantis Leisure later this month.

This second edition of the Professional Squash Association (PSA) event will take place from Friday October 27 to Sunday October 29.

It will be the second largest PSA to be held in Scotland this year.

Last year’s inaugural Oban Challenger 3 Pro Squash event was a great success for the club and this year it was asked if it could go up a level.

It will see 24 professional male players from Scotland, England, the Isle of Man, Northern Ireland, Ireland, Egypt, Australia, New Zealand and Zimbabwe take part.

They will all be vying to be awarded the Oban crown on Sunday and a share of the £3,000 prize fund.

These competitions have significant importance to these players because they help them earn ranking points which lift them up the professional world ranking ladder.

The PSA action will kick-off at Atlantis Leisure at 11am on Friday October 27, with 16 matches on the first day.

The quarter-finals and semi-finals will be held on Saturday, with play beginning at 12.30pm, before the final on Sunday at 2pm.
